Exhibition Introduction
The Beijing Essen Welding & Cutting Exhibition (BEW), jointly organized by the Chinese Mechanical Engineering Society, the Welding Branch of the Chinese Mechanical Engineering Society, the China Welding Association, the Welding Equipment Branch of the China Welding Association, the German Welding Society, and Messe Essen GmbH, is one of the world’s most renowned welding exhibitions, attracting tens of thousands of professionals from the welding industry both domestically and internationally each year, including distributors, agents, research institutions, government departments, management, and purchasing departments.
